Output e752a81b26a311c623558f4df0f913cd353f25733393fc852c4420074741d1e0:2

value
20755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2f5ee1c6a3b6dcf46734f54645bbe9658dce6b OP_EQUAL
address
3PDr9BgYVQsRgiazxdJgNiuFrktAqgAMB8
transaction
e752a81b26a311c623558f4df0f913cd353f25733393fc852c4420074741d1e0
spent
true